The committee reviewed the proposed hiring freeze in the Fieldworks division. Rationale: divisional revenue is tracking 12% under plan, and open requisitions would add cost without near-term return. Resolved: all Fieldworks hiring paused for two quarters, excepting two safety-critical roles, subject to CFO sign-off. HR to communicate to affected managers Monday; no external announcement. Impact on the Ostrel project timeline to be assessed and reported at the next meeting. The following note is recorded in confidence for the board.

internal memo for tagep-kahif: Aldathek Partners plans to raise the Rusdor list price by 49.5 percent in August. The pricing group signed off on a budget of $301.0 million for Project Sorix. The renewal with Holirox Systems closes at $56.0 million a year, 35.7 percent below the last contract. Project Briix slips by one quarter because of the staffing delay.

**16:05 — Sweeper went a little too enthusiastic**

The Mossbrook orphaned-resource sweeper, which normally reaps unattached volumes older than 72 hours, picked up a bad tag filter from the 16:00 config push and started flagging volumes that were attached but mid-migration. We paused it at 16:11 before any deletions executed—dry-run mode saved us, honestly. Nothing was lost, but please hold the sweeper config change out of tonight's train. The config push in question carries the identifier below.

build token for tajeg-bajep: htk14_409ba9df6b8acb

Subject: Off-site tape rotation — Friday

Dispatch,

The monthly backup tapes from the Varnholt vault go out Friday. Twelve LTO cartridges, sealed case, logged by Records under rotation cycle 9. Courier from Pellgrave Secure Transit arrives between 09:00 and 09:30. Do not release the case to anyone without the rotation manifest countersigned by the records lead. Case stays in the cage until pick-up. The hand-over instruction for the courier is as follows.

drop instructions, hahip-badug: the quenox ralath courier leaves the kaseth fraiel rusiel tameth belys istdor ralion giliel ledger at gate 7830 under passcode 165413